Avamar: VMware Backup fails "An error occurred while saving the snapshot: Exceeded the maximum number of permitted snapshots"
Summary: VMware backup failing with avvcbimage Error <44034>: vSphere Task failed (snapshot error=45): 'An error occurred while saving the snapshot: Exceeded the maximum number of permitted snapshots.'. ...
This article applies to
This article does not apply to
This article is not tied to any specific product.
Not all product versions are identified in this article.
Symptoms
The following errors for the backup failure are seen in the VM logs.
avvcbimage Error <44034>: vSphere Task failed (snapshot error=45): 'An error occurred while saving the snapshot: Exceeded the maximum number of permitted snapshots.'. (Log #2)
avvcbimage Error <44020>: Snapshot 'Avamar-1698324731ca9bd0948923986b47834cac43433b3a88bbg9d1' creation for VM '[datastore] <vmname>/ <filename>.vmx' task creation encountered a problem (Log #2)
avvcbimage FATAL <0000>: [IMG0003] The VMX '[datastore] <vmname>/ <filename>.vmx' could not be snapshot. (Log #2)
avvcbimage Error <0000>: [IMG0009] Create Snapshot: snapshot creation or pre/post snapshot script failed. (Log #2)
avvcbimage Error <0000>: [IMG0009] Create Snapshot: snapshot creation/pre-script/post-script failed. (Log #2)
Cause
There is a vSphere parameter that controls the maximum snapshot allowed to create for a specific VM.
The parameter name is snapshot.maxSnapshots and set to 0 or lesser value, which means not enough snapshot are allowed to get created.
The parameter name is snapshot.maxSnapshots and set to 0 or lesser value, which means not enough snapshot are allowed to get created.
Resolution
The image backup process requires temporary creation of a virtual machine snapshot. The snapshot controls are driven by VMware vCenter. So, we need to change the snapshot parameter values from the vCenter end.
To resolve this issue please follow the below instructions:
- Login to vCenter
- Power down the virtual machine.
- Right-click the virtual machine in the Web Client and click Edit Settings.
- Click the VM Options tab, under Advanced, select the Edit Configuration option.
- Search for a string name called snapshot.maxSnapshots and increase its value.
- Click OK to save the changes.
- Power on the virtual machine and test the backup
Additional Information
For more details see this VMware article https://kb.vmware.com/s/article/1031280.
Affected Products
Avamar, Avamar, Avamar Client, Avamar Client for Linux, UNIX, MacOSX, Avamar Client for VMware, Avamar Data Store Gen4S, Avamar Data Store Gen4T, Avamar Data Store Gen5A, Avamar Server, Avamar Virtual EditionArticle Properties
Article Number: 000215505
Article Type: Solution
Last Modified: 26 Oct 2023
Version: 4
Find answers to your questions from other Dell users
Support Services
Check if your device is covered by Support Services.